TILAPIA FISH (Kerala University of Fisheries and Ocean Studies (KUFOS) )

The Kerala University of Fisheries and Ocean Studies (KUFOS) conducted a comprehensive study to evaluate the impact of Nanobubble Oxygen (NB-O2) Technology on fish welfare, water quality, and overall growth performance in Nile Tilapia (Oreochromis niloticus).

Objectives

To study the effect of ozone Nanobubbles on pathogenic bacterial load in water.

Methodology

The experiment tested two fish-rearing systems:
  • Nanobubble Ozone Treatment Group
  • Control Group (No nanobubble treatment)
Water Treatment Process:
  • Every 24 hours, 50% of the water in the tanks was replaced.
  • Out of this 50%:
    • 40% was regular UV-treated water.
    • 10% was enriched with ozone nanobubbles (O3 NB).
  • This continued until the water’s ORP (oxidation-reduction potential) stabilized at 650 ± 150 mV.
  • After each treatment, ORP briefly dropped to around 330 mV within 15 minutes, which is normal.
For the Control Group:
  • Also had 50% daily water exchange.
  • Only UV-treated water was used (no nanobubbles).
  • ORP was maintained at a lower level of 250 ± 100 mV
Disease Challenge Test:
  • Two harmful bacteria were used:
    • Aeromonas hydrophila
    • Streptococcus agalactiae
  • A lethal dose of each bacterium was added to the tanks.
  • Fish were exposed for 1 hour under normal aeration.
  • After the exposure:
    • Fish were kept under normal aeration for 24 hours.
    • Then, the water exchange process (with or without nanobubbles) was resumed as described above.

The bacterial load in water has displayed a significant reduction following the NBO3 treatment. The results are promising that the treatment standardised at ORP of 650±150 mV every 24 hours is sufficient to reduce the bacterial load in the rearing water without causing damage to the gills of the fishes. The ORP values above 800mV have shown significant adaptive change in the gills of the fishes.
